你查询的IP:[116.4.129.16]  地理位置:中国–广东–东莞

最新查询114.64.234.105 114.64.149.124 220.192.248.151 118.228.12.166 202.120.4.74 218.192.226.22 116.196.170.244 210.51.244.206 222.160.68.70 116.4.129.16 123.96.143.191 202.22.248.152 219.128.237.177 203.134.240.65 121.55.64.145 211.144.18.85 119.84.57.119 121.89.54.85 117.120.128.164 116.58.208.129 202.120.109.183 58.154.204.148 61.28.66.190 125.112.73.241 222.126.128.254 202.165.96.117 210.15.17.13 124.196.44.49 218.185.192.234 220.231.201.254 61.47.128.32